Key Responsibilities:
Support and assist the Contracting Officer with full lifecycle (cradle-to-grave) procurement activities, including:
Development of acquisition plans, review of Statements of Work (SOW), proposal evaluations, contract documentation, and competitive solicitation debriefs
- Tracking and validating submissions related to Requests for Information (RFIs)
- Coordinating and posting Q&A responses from industry participants
- Assisting with contract tracking and execution for conferences, workshops, and other approved events
- Act as Contracting Specialist for purchases under $40K, obtaining quotes and preparing purchase orders in coordination with the Contracting Officer
- Perform contract administration duties, including drafting DBIDS instructions, preparing VISA letters, and issuing contract amendments as required
- Create and manage purchase orders in alignment with the Contract File Management Plan, ensuring all required documentation is properly maintained
- Prepare and coordinate requests for deviations from standard procurement procedures when necessary
- Maintain contractor databases to support invoicing, option period tracking, and related data calls
- Process invoices and assist with contract close-out activities in collaboration with the Contracting Officer
- Provide support in Foreign Military Sales (FMS) and Acquisition Cross-Servicing Agreements (ACSA) activities
- Assist with National Security Investment Program (NSIP) data entry and contract execution of authorized projects
- Participate in annual contract reviews to ensure currency, accuracy, and continuation of existing agreements
- Enter procurement-related data into the CIRIS database as required
- Perform other procurement-related duties as assigned by the Contracting Officer or COTR
Qualifications:
- Active Secret Clearance required
- Bachelor's degree with at least 24 semester hours in business-related coursework, DAWIA Contracting Certification, or equivalent qualification
- Experience in procurement and contracting, encompassing the full range of contracting activities
- Hands-on experience across pre-award, award, and post-award contract phases, interpreting and applying relevant statutes, regulations, and policies
- Strong understanding of Statement of Work (SOW) development and the ability to translate user requirements into measurable outcomes
- Demonstrated experience collaborating with technical, financial, and operational teams
- Proven experience in contract administration and management
- Ability to interpret complex procurement requirements and translate them into actionable strategies and execution plans
